FIRST OPPORTUNITY
The subject consists of two clearly differentiated modules. Each module will propose practices (laboratory practices and / or supervised work). To pass the practices it will be mandatory to submit all of them.
The final mark will be calculated as the weighted average of the practice marks (laboratory practices and / or supervised work) and the objective test mark. To pass it, it will be necessary to reach at least 40% in each one of the marks and 50% in the average.

SECOND OPPORTUNITY
In the second opportunity, the same assessment criteria will be followed. There will be a second submission date for the practices, and the marks of those parts that have reached a minimum of 40% at the first opportunity will be conserved for the second opportunity.

STUDENTS AT PART TIME
The assessment will be the same as that of full-time students.
